Re: My FX2 SPORT
Nice rig. Welcome onboard. Tells us more about that tailgate carpet mod please.
Re: My FX2 SPORT
Hey Lincoln,
Pretty easy mod, did the same on my PX2. I bought 1m of rubber backed charcoal grey carpet runner from Bunnings, $14.90. Take the tailgate cover off, 8 x torx screws. Cut the ends off with a jigsaw or similar. File the edges smooth. I cut up the scone burners' yoga mat (let's hope she doesn't take up yoga again), it was 12mm foam rubber and perfect for the job. Cut the foam rubber slightly smaller than the carpet. Slip the carpet into the rubber holders and then replace the plastic ends. Sit the middle plastic piece over the top of the carpet so you can find the holes to replace remaining 4 torx screws. Sit on it and admire it with a can or two!
